### 内容主体大纲1. **什么是比特币钱包?** - 定义及功能 - 比特币钱包的工作原理 - 各种钱包类型概述2. **比特币钱包...
以太坊是一个广泛使用的区块链平台,支持智能合约和去中心化应用(dApps)。随着生态系统的发展,越来越多的用户加入,其中不少用户反映以太坊钱包的数据存储问题,尤其是对于普通用户来说,大量的数据可能导致钱包使用不便。这篇文章将深入探讨以太坊钱包数据过大的原因,以及解决方法,并回答一些与此相关的问题。
以太坊钱包的大小主要受到几个因素的影响。首先,以太坊使用区块链技术记录所有交易和智能合约的执行情况,这些记录在钱包中占用了大量的存储空间。
1. **交易记录**:每一次转账或者与智能合约的交互,都会留下详细的记录。随着时间的推移,这些记录会不断积累,导致钱包数据量不断增大。
2. **智能合约**:以太坊的核心特性是支持智能合约,这些合约通常包含着复杂的逻辑和状态。如果用户频繁地与这些合约交互,钱包中也会存储大量的相关数据。
3. **代币**:以太坊生态系统中存在着成千上万种代币,用户在购买、转账或存储这些代币时,钱包会记录下这些代币的所有相关交易,进一步增加数据体积。
4. **非同质化代币(NFT)**:近年来,NFT的流行使得许多用户将其资产转移到以太坊上,NFT会占用仓库空间。若钱包中存储着大量的NFT数据,也会对钱包的数据大小造成影响。
当以太坊钱包的数据过大时,用户可能会面临一系列的
1. **性能下降**:钱包在加载时会消耗更多的时间,特别是当有大量历史交易记录和智能合约交互时,会导致用户体验下降。
2. **备份难度**:大数据量的备份比小数据量复杂,耗时也更长,这可能会影响用户的备份计划。数据过多可能导致备份失败,从而使得用户在面对钱包丢失或损坏时无能为力。
3. **同步问题**:如果使用全节点钱包,数据过大可能导致同步过慢,影响到用户在实时交易中的反应速度和准确性。
针对以上提到的钱包数据过大的问题,用户可以采取以下几种策略来应对:
1. **精简交易记录**:定期清理不必要的交易记录。如果钱包支持,可以选择删除较早的交易记录或者将一些不常用的合约移出。请注意这可能带来一些不便,特别是在需要查看历史记录时。
2. **使用轻钱包**:相较于全节点钱包,轻钱包只下载部分数据,大大减小了钱包的本地存储需求。用户只需下载必要的头部数据,所有交易信息可以根据需要进行调用。
3. **定期备份**:定期备份钱包数据,并使用云存储或者其他外部设备来保留重要数据,确保在钱包丢失或损坏时能够迅速恢复。
在使用以太坊钱包的过程中,用户常常会提出一些常见问题,以下是几个相关的问题及其详细解答:
选择合适的钱包是用户进入以太坊生态的第一步,因为不同的钱包类型拥有不同的特点和功能。
首先,用户需要考虑钱包的安全性。硬件钱包如Ledger和Trezor等作为冷钱包,能够有效地避免在线攻击,推荐给存储大量资产的用户。软件钱包和移动钱包则适用于频繁交易的用户,但一定要选择那些得到社区广泛认可的项目。
其次,用户需要选择符合自己需求的钱包功能。若用户常常进行小额交易,可以选择轻钱包或移动钱包,如MetaMask等,功能简洁,易于使用。相反,需要处理大量智能合约的用户,可能需要一个支持全节点的桌面钱包,诸如Geth或Parity。
再者,兼容性也是必须考虑的因素。有的应用程序或去中心化应用(DApps)可能只支持特定钱包,因此在选择钱包时,需考虑到常用的DApps与钱包的兼容性,以保证流畅的使用体验。
最后,社区和支持。如果钱包背后有强大的开发团队和活跃的社区,那么它的长期支持和更新都会更加可靠,用户在使用过程中的问题也更容易得到解决。
备份和恢复是保护资产的重要措施,用户在创建以太坊钱包时,通常会生成一组助记词或私钥。备份这组助记词或私钥,能够确保用户在钱包丢失的情况下重新获得资产。
首先,用户需要在安全的地方记录下助记词,不要轻易保存在互联网或不可靠的设备上。可以选择纸质记录、硬件保护或者利用加密工具保护信息。
其次,关于如何恢复钱包,用户只需在支持以太坊钱包的平台上输入助记词,系统会自动导入原先的钱包,包括所有的交易记录和资产。这个过程非常简单,但一旦丢失助记词或私钥,就将无法找回。
以太坊的交易速度受到网络拥堵和矿工费用的影响,因此用户在进行交易时,需要掌握一些方法来改善交易的速度。
首先,用户应该关注网络的拥堵情况,可以通过一些区块浏览器查询当前的网络使用情况。如果网络拥堵,可以选择稍后在网络不拥堵时进行交易。
其次,正确设定交易手续费很重要。在高峰时段,建议用户增加Gas费用,提供更高的诱因以吸引矿工尽快处理交易。反之,在非高峰时段,可以设置较低的Gas费用进行交易。
还有就是可以考虑使用Layer 2技术,如Optimistic Rollups和zk-Rollups,它们能够有效减少主链的拥堵,从而加快交易速度。
当然,安全始终是使用以太坊钱包时最重要的考量因素之一,用户需时刻保持警惕。
首先,建议使用具有多重认证功能的钱包,确保在非法访问时能够提供更有效的保护。此外,定期更新钱包软件,以防止已知的安全漏洞被利用。
其次,用户不应随意分享与钱包相关的信息,尤其是助记词和私钥等重要信息。此外,应避免在公共场合使用公共Wi-Fi进行资产管理,以防网络钓鱼和黑客攻击。
最后,了解黑客的常用攻击方式,可以增强用户的防范意识,如避免点击来自不明来源的链接、警惕网络钓鱼等,都是确保资产安全的重要手段。
总结而言,以太坊钱包的数据过大是一个普遍存在的问题,但只要采用合适的策略和方法,用户依然能够享受到以太坊带来的便利和创新,同时保护好自己的资产安全。